In optoelectronic display engineering, projector lumens define the core utility of a projection system. Lumens measure total luminous flux—the light energy emitted by a source. However, industrial specifications diverge into distinct parameters: ANSI Lumens, Light Source Lumens, and LED Lumens. Professional buyers must distinguish these figures to evaluate true image performance.
ANSI Lumens, regulated by the American National Standards Institute, represent the most reliable measurement. This testing requires averaging light output at nine specific points on a fully white screen. Many consumer brands market Light Source Lumens, which measure the raw output at the LED emitter rather than the screen. This raw figure disregards the 30% to 50% optical efficiency loss that occurs as light passes through LCD panels, polarizers, and lens elements.

| Lumens Metric | Measurement Methodology | Efficiency Loss Context | Target Application |
|---|---|---|---|
| ANSI Lumens | 9-point screen average under standardized laboratory conditions | Includes losses from LCD, polarizers, and projection lenses | Professional, education, commercial, and cinema projectors |
| LED/Source Lumens | Measured directly at the bare LED light engine | Excludes light engine optical path losses (up to 60% loss) | Low-end consumer branding reference |
| ISO Lumens | International standards (ISO 21118) output test | Highly standardized, equivalent to ANSI but with rigid factory audits | Global government tenders and enterprise systems |
